PE-22-28 was specifically designed for improved stability over spadin, with a duration of action of approximately 23 hours compared to spadin's 7 hours

Peptide Synthesis and Purification Solid-phase peptide synthesis method Synthesis process: The synthesis of BPC 157 usually adopts the solid-phase peptide synthesis method, and the polypeptide chain is constructed by gradually adding amino acid residues
